III PEARLANGUAGE SYMPOSIUM

The Language Center and the Faculty of Humanities of the University of Cienfuegos ¨Carlos Rafael Rodríguez¨ call for the III International Symposium of Language, Culture and Communication (PEARLANGUAGE) to be held from October 26 to 29, 2021. This year, PearLanguage will take place in a virtual space under the umbrella of the III International Scientific Conference of the University of Cienfuegos as a hybrid of synchronous and asynchronous events and exchanges.

 

The growing demands of increasingly competent professionals require that foreign languages assume a decisive role in the integral preparation of individuals. At the international level, teaching systems are being perfected, giving a marked importance to the potentialities offered by Information and Communication Technology. Through this symposium, the organizers seek to socialize best practices currently implemented at different latitudes. PearLanguage is to become a space that generates experiences and results applicable to various contexts.

The University of Cienfuegos “Carlos Rafael Rodríguez” is pleased to invite you to the VI Workshop of Strategic Alliances for the Internationalization of Higher Education (Cuba TIES VI) in Cienfuegos, Cuba. Cuba TIES VI will take place from October 26th to 29th, 2021.

International education leaders, administrators, professors, and students are welcome to join us to share and debate research, experiences, and best practices. This year our central focus is the internationalization of higher education within the context of the 2030 Agenda and its contribution to sustainable development.

Cuba TIES VI is a bilingual event for both Spanish- and English-speaking participants.

WE STAND FIRM

Despite restrictions placed on US travelers to Cuba made by the US Department of Treasury in 2019 and 2020, our commitment to building sustainable partnerships based on mutual respect and benefit continues. US educators and students can still travel to participate in study abroad programs, exchanges, and professional meetings even under current OFAC rules.
